Location: Reproducibility of the computational model of induced pluripotent stem-cell derived cardiomyocytes @ 835e5bf16e89 / CellML / gating_Ica.cellml

Author:
Shelley Fong <sfon036@UoA.auckland.ac.nz>
Date:
2024-11-12 10:18:28+13:00
Desc:
Updating files
Permanent Source URI:
https://models.cellml.org/workspace/702/rawfile/835e5bf16e8987195f14b4e11c5696cf8266de6a/CellML/gating_Ica.cellml

<?xml version='1.0' encoding='UTF-8'?>
<model name="gating_eq" xmlns="http://www.cellml.org/cellml/1.1#" xmlns:cellml="http://www.cellml.org/cellml/1.1#" xmlns:xlink="http://www.w3.org/1999/xlink">
    <import xlink:href="unit.cellml">
        <units name="per_ms" units_ref="per_ms"/>
        <units name="mV" units_ref="mV"/>
        <!--        unit mM using unit mM;-->
        <units name="mV_ms" units_ref="mV_ms"/>
        <units name="ms" units_ref="ms"/>
        <!--        unit pA_per_pF using unit pA_per_pF;
        unit nS_per_pF using unit nS_per_pF;-->
    </import>
    <component name="gating_Ica">
        <variable name="v" public_interface="in" units="mV"/>
        <variable name="alpha_act" public_interface="out" units="per_ms"/>
        <variable name="beta_act" public_interface="out" units="per_ms"/>
        <variable name="alpha_inact" public_interface="out" units="per_ms"/>
        <variable name="beta_inact" public_interface="out" units="per_ms"/>
        <!--        var act_inact: dimensionless {pub: out};
        var g_Kr: dimensionless {pub: out};
        var i_Kr: dimensionless {pub: out};
        var Xr1_0: dimensionless {pub: in};-->
        <variable name="d_1" public_interface="in" units="dimensionless"/>
        <variable name="d_2" public_interface="in" units="dimensionless"/>
        <variable name="d_3" public_interface="out" units="dimensionless"/>
        <variable name="d_4" public_interface="out" units="dimensionless"/>
        <variable name="d_5" public_interface="in" units="dimensionless"/>
        <variable name="d_6" public_interface="in" units="dimensionless"/>
        <variable name="f_1" public_interface="in" units="dimensionless"/>
        <variable name="f_2" public_interface="in" units="dimensionless"/>
        <variable name="f_3" public_interface="out" units="dimensionless"/>
        <variable name="f_4" public_interface="out" units="dimensionless"/>
        <variable name="f_5" public_interface="in" units="dimensionless"/>
        <variable name="f_6" public_interface="in" units="dimensionless"/>
        <variable name="tau_d_const" public_interface="in" units="dimensionless"/>
        <variable name="tau_f_const" public_interface="in" units="dimensionless"/>
        <variable name="x_ca_inf_act" public_interface="out" units="dimensionless"/>
        <variable name="x_ca_inf_inact" public_interface="out" units="dimensionless"/>
        <variable name="tau_ca_act" public_interface="out" units="ms"/>
        <variable name="tau_ca_inact" public_interface="out" units="ms"/>
        <variable name="scale_Ical_Fca_Cadep" public_interface="out" units="dimensionless"/>
        <variable name="alpha_fCa" public_interface="out" units="per_ms"/>
        <variable name="beta_fCa" public_interface="out" units="per_ms"/>
        <variable name="gamma_fCa" public_interface="out" units="per_ms"/>
        <variable name="ca_i" public_interface="in" units="mM"/>
        <variable initial_value="7.169281" name="Na_i" public_interface="out" units="mM"/>
        <!--        var K_i : dimensionless {init: 104.749, pub: out};-->
        <variable initial_value="2" name="tau_fca" public_interface="out" units="dimensionless"/>
        <variable name="x_fca_inf_inact" public_interface="out" units="dimensionless"/>
        <math xmlns="http://www.w3.org/1998/Math/MathML">
            <apply>
                <eq/>
                <ci>d_3</ci>
                <apply>
                    <times/>
                    <ci>d_5</ci>
                    <ci>d_1</ci>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>f_3</ci>
                <apply>
                    <times/>
                    <ci>f_5</ci>
                    <ci>f_1</ci>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>d_4</ci>
                <apply>
                    <divide/>
                    <cn cellml:units="dimensionless">1</cn>
                    <apply>
                        <plus/>
                        <apply>
                            <divide/>
                            <cn cellml:units="dimensionless">1</cn>
                            <ci>d_2</ci>
                        </apply>
                        <apply>
                            <divide/>
                            <cn cellml:units="dimensionless">1</cn>
                            <ci>d_6</ci>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>f_4</ci>
                <apply>
                    <divide/>
                    <cn cellml:units="dimensionless">1</cn>
                    <apply>
                        <plus/>
                        <apply>
                            <divide/>
                            <cn cellml:units="dimensionless">1</cn>
                            <ci>f_2</ci>
                        </apply>
                        <apply>
                            <divide/>
                            <cn cellml:units="dimensionless">1</cn>
                            <ci>f_6</ci>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>alpha_act</ci>
                <apply>
                    <times/>
                    <ci>d_1</ci>
                    <apply>
                        <exp/>
                        <apply>
                            <divide/>
                            <ci>v</ci>
                            <ci>d_2</ci>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>beta_act</ci>
                <apply>
                    <times/>
                    <ci>d_3</ci>
                    <apply>
                        <exp/>
                        <apply>
                            <divide/>
                            <ci>v</ci>
                            <ci>d_4</ci>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>x_ca_inf_act</ci>
                <apply>
                    <divide/>
                    <ci>alpha_act</ci>
                    <apply>
                        <plus/>
                        <ci>alpha_act</ci>
                        <ci>beta_act</ci>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>tau_ca_act</ci>
                <apply>
                    <plus/>
                    <apply>
                        <divide/>
                        <cn cellml:units="dimensionless">1</cn>
                        <apply>
                            <plus/>
                            <ci>alpha_act</ci>
                            <ci>beta_act</ci>
                        </apply>
                    </apply>
                    <ci>tau_d_const</ci>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>alpha_inact</ci>
                <apply>
                    <times/>
                    <ci>f_1</ci>
                    <apply>
                        <exp/>
                        <apply>
                            <divide/>
                            <ci>v</ci>
                            <ci>f_2</ci>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>beta_inact</ci>
                <apply>
                    <times/>
                    <ci>f_3</ci>
                    <apply>
                        <exp/>
                        <apply>
                            <divide/>
                            <ci>v</ci>
                            <ci>f_4</ci>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>x_ca_inf_inact</ci>
                <apply>
                    <divide/>
                    <ci>alpha_inact</ci>
                    <apply>
                        <plus/>
                        <ci>alpha_inact</ci>
                        <ci>beta_inact</ci>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>tau_ca_inact</ci>
                <apply>
                    <plus/>
                    <apply>
                        <divide/>
                        <cn cellml:units="dimensionless">1</cn>
                        <apply>
                            <plus/>
                            <ci>alpha_inact</ci>
                            <ci>beta_inact</ci>
                        </apply>
                    </apply>
                    <ci>tau_f_const</ci>
                </apply>
            </apply>
            <!-- % 9: fCa (dimensionless) (calcium-dependent inactivation in i_CaL)
 % from Ten tusscher 2004-->
            <apply>
                <eq/>
                <ci>scale_Ical_Fca_Cadep</ci>
                <cn cellml:units="dimensionless">1.2</cn>
            </apply>
            <apply>
                <eq/>
                <ci>alpha_fCa</ci>
                <apply>
                    <divide/>
                    <cn cellml:units="dimensionless">1.0</cn>
                    <apply>
                        <plus/>
                        <cn cellml:units="dimensionless">1.0</cn>
                        <apply>
                            <power/>
                            <apply>
                                <divide/>
                                <apply>
                                    <times/>
                                    <ci>scale_Ical_Fca_Cadep</ci>
                                    <ci>ca_i</ci>
                                </apply>
                                <cn cellml:units="dimensionless">.000325</cn>
                            </apply>
                            <cn cellml:units="dimensionless">8</cn>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>beta_fCa</ci>
                <apply>
                    <divide/>
                    <cn cellml:units="dimensionless">0.1</cn>
                    <apply>
                        <plus/>
                        <cn cellml:units="dimensionless">1.0</cn>
                        <apply>
                            <exp/>
                            <apply>
                                <divide/>
                                <apply>
                                    <minus/>
                                    <apply>
                                        <times/>
                                        <ci>scale_Ical_Fca_Cadep</ci>
                                        <ci>ca_i</ci>
                                    </apply>
                                    <cn cellml:units="dimensionless">.0005</cn>
                                </apply>
                                <cn cellml:units="dimensionless">0.0001</cn>
                            </apply>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>gamma_fCa</ci>
                <apply>
                    <divide/>
                    <cn cellml:units="dimensionless">0.2</cn>
                    <apply>
                        <plus/>
                        <cn cellml:units="dimensionless">1.0</cn>
                        <apply>
                            <exp/>
                            <apply>
                                <divide/>
                                <apply>
                                    <minus/>
                                    <apply>
                                        <times/>
                                        <ci>scale_Ical_Fca_Cadep</ci>
                                        <ci>ca_i</ci>
                                    </apply>
                                    <cn cellml:units="dimensionless">0.00075</cn>
                                </apply>
                                <cn cellml:units="dimensionless">0.0008</cn>
                            </apply>
                        </apply>
                    </apply>
                </apply>
            </apply>
            <apply>
                <eq/>
                <ci>x_fca_inf_inact</ci>
                <apply>
                    <divide/>
                    <apply>
                        <plus/>
                        <ci>alpha_fCa</ci>
                        <ci>beta_fCa</ci>
                        <ci>gamma_fCa</ci>
                        <cn cellml:units="dimensionless">0.23</cn>
                    </apply>
                    <cn cellml:units="dimensionless">1.46</cn>
                </apply>
            </apply>
        </math>
    </component>
</model>